Section 1: Understanding Roulette

Before delving into the world of consistent winners, it's essential to comprehend the basics of roulette. The game consists of a spinning wheel divided into numbered pockets, with each pocket assigned a color (either red or black, with one or two green pockets for the zero and double zero). Players bet on where the ball will land after the wheel stops spinning. The game offers multiple betting options, such as betting on a single number, a group of numbers, or a color.

The roulette wheel's design creates a random outcome, making it impossible to predict with absolute certainty where the ball will land. Consequently, the house always has an edge over the players. In American Roulette, for instance, the house edge is 5.26%, meaning that for every dollar bet, the house will statistically win approximately 5 cents. Over time, this guarantees a profit for the casino.

Betting Systems

Players often employ betting systems to manage their bankroll and increase their odds of winning. Some popular roulette betting systems include:

a) The Martingale System: The player doubles their bet after each loss, allowing them to recoup their losses with a single win. However, the system requires a substantial bankroll and can be risky due to table limits.

b) The Fibonacci System: Based on the famous Fibonacci sequence, players increase their bets according to the sequence after a loss and revert to the beginning of the sequence after a win. This system is less aggressive than the Martingale but still requires a sizable bankroll to withstand long losing streaks.

c) The Labouchère System: In this system, players create a sequence of numbers and bet the sum of the first and last numbers. After a win, they remove the numbers they've bet on, while after a loss, they add the lost amount to the end of the sequence. This system can be complex and requires careful management.

Biased Wheels

Some players search for "biased wheels," which have manufacturing defects or wear and tear that lead to certain numbers or sections of the wheel being hit more frequently. By identifying these patterns, players can place bets on the biased numbers, giving them an edge over the casino. However, modern casinos frequently check their wheels for bias and replace them if necessary, making this technique increasingly difficult to exploit.

Dealer Signature

Another technique involves observing the dealer's "signature," or the speed and manner in which they release the ball. By analyzing the dealer's habits, players may predict where the ball is more likely to land. This approach requires keen observation skills and may not be reliable, as dealers can change their signature or be replaced by other dealers.

Visual Ballistics and Physics-Based Predictions

Some players attempt to predict the outcome by employing visual ballistics or using physics-based calculations to track the ball's movement and the wheel's deceleration. These methods require a deep understanding of the game's mechanics, quick mental calculations, and the ability to discretely gather information without drawing attention. Moreover, casinos often counter these techniques by changing ball types, altering wheel designs, or enforcing "no more bets" calls earlier in the spin.

Electronic Devices

In the past, some players have used electronic devices, such as computers or smartphones, to calculate the likely landing spot for the ball based on the wheel's speed and other factors. While these devices can provide an advantage, using them is illegal in most jurisdictions and can lead to severe consequences, including being banned from the casino or facing criminal charges.

Section 4: The Role of Mathematics in Consistent Winning

Mathematics plays a crucial role in roulette, as understanding the game's probabilities can help players make informed decisions. While no betting system can overcome the house edge, understanding the odds and payouts can help players identify the best bets and manage their bankroll more effectively.

For instance, consistently winning players are more likely to place outside bets, such as red or black, even or odd, or high or low, which offer a nearly 50% chance of winning (excluding the green zero or double zero) and pay 1:1. These bets provide a more stable return compared to the riskier inside bets, such as single numbers, which have a much lower probability of winning but offer a higher payout (35:1).

Visual Ballistics

Visual ballistics is a technique that relies on the player's ability to visually track the ball's movement and estimate its final resting place based on its trajectory and the wheel's speed. This method requires keen observation skills, quick mental calculations, and extensive practice to become proficient.

To employ visual ballistics, a player must:

a) Observe multiple spins to get a feel for the wheel's speed and the ball's behavior.

b) Identify a "reference point" or a specific moment in the spin when the ball's speed and trajectory can be reliably estimated. This could be when the ball crosses a particular marker on the wheel or when it reaches a specific speed.

c) Track the ball's movement from the reference point and estimate where it will land based on its observed trajectory and speed.

d) Place bets on the predicted landing area, typically a sector of the wheel or a group of neighboring numbers.

While visual ballistics can give players an advantage, it's not foolproof, as various factors can affect the ball's movement, such as air resistance, slight variations in the wheel's speed, or changes in the ball's path due to contact with the wheel's frets.

Physics-Based Predictions

Physics-based predictions involve using mathematical models and calculations to estimate the likely outcome of a spin based on the physical properties of the wheel and the ball. This approach requires a deep understanding of physics, as well as the ability to discretely gather information about the wheel and ball without drawing attention.

To use physics-based predictions, a player must:

a) Collect data on the wheel's dimensions, the ball's weight and size, and the wheel's deceleration patterns.

b) Develop a mathematical model that takes into account factors such as gravity, air resistance, and friction, which can influence the ball's movement and the wheel's deceleration.

c) Observe the wheel and ball's behavior during multiple spins to fine-tune the model and account for any irregularities or anomalies.

d) Use the model to calculate the probable landing area of the ball and place bets accordingly.

Similar to visual ballistics, physics-based predictions are not infallible. In addition, casinos are well aware of these techniques and employ various countermeasures, such as changing ball types, altering wheel designs, or enforcing "no more bets" calls earlier in the spin.
